Tips For Finding a Volunteer Opportunity That is Right For You

Consider your goals

  • Do you want to meet new people, expand on your current interests or learn a new skill? Do you want to improve your community or would you rather travel and make a difference outside of where you live?

Self-reflect

  • How much time do you have to commit?
  • What causes are important to you?
  • What current skills do you have?
  • Do you want to work with adults, children or animals?
  • Would you rather work alone or work as a team?
  • Do you want to be behind the scenes or take on a more visible role?
